Festive Fall Muffins

Description:

These are wonderful toasted for a fall/winter season treat! Pumpkin, cranberries, and nice spices make for a great hearty muffin!

Ingredients:
  • 2 cups Quinoa Flour (you can substitute your favorites)
  • 1 1/2 teaspoons Baking Soda
  • Spices to taste: cinnamon, cloves, nutmeg, ginger
  • 1 cup canned pumpkin
  • 1/4 cup agave nectar (or honey)
  • 1 Tablespoon vanilla extract (or other flavor)
  • 1 Tablespoon molasses (optional)
  • 1 cup fresh cranberries and 1/2 cooking liquid
  • 1/2 cup water
  • 1/4 cup applesauce (or oil)
  • 2 egg whites (optional)
How to make it:
  1. Preheat oven to 350, line muffin tins and spray with nonstick.
  2. Mix dry ingredients.
  3. Add 1/2 water to the cranberries, cover and microwave about 3-4minutes until the pop.
  4. In separate bowl, blend the cranberry and water mixture with the rest of wet ingredients and then add to dry mixture. Blend well.
  5. Pour into 12 muffin tins and bake for 10-15 minutes until puffy and browned.
